About the Event

What is GEMA?

GEMA, short for Gelora Mahasiswa, is an annual event organized by the Indonesian Student Association in the UK and Ireland (MGBI) to foster personal development and networking opportunities for students in the region.

GEMA aims to provide relevant knowledge to students and LPDP scholarship recipients, equipping them to face global challenges and contribute positively to Indonesia's future.

This year, GEMA invites scholars, practitioners, and the diaspora community to reflect on Indonesia's 2045 Long-Term Vision, examining how the nation can stay resilient and forward-looking amid climate change and global disruption. Beyond the discussions, GEMA celebrates the richness of Indonesian culture and showcases the brightest young researchers through the 3 Minute Thesis Grand Final.
